Matthew 15.21-31: The Gospel of the Kingdom is 24/7. We never take a vacation or break from Kingdom work. We are always walking with Jesus in a missional manner with the purpose of being intentional in everyday encounters.

 

In Matthew 15 Jesus leaves His country and travels to the land of Israel’s ancient enemy. He takes rest from the harassment of the Pharisees and as some scholars suggest to prepare His disciples for the upcoming experience of the cross. But as we have seen in the past when Jesus desires to get away and is pressed by the crowds, He always puts the needs of people before His personal need for rest.

 

Here in a foreign place Jesus has a needy woman pursue Him. It is a teachable moment for both her and His disciples. As we study this passage may we too learn that Satan never takes a vacation and that we need to be missional – even in our down-time. May our Lord help us to see people in everyday encounters, love them, and prayerfully work in His Kingdom.
